Tailgate Avoidance
When a vehicle is too close for the speed you are traveling, this feature automatically slows the tailgater to the appropriate speed and distance and prevents you from getting rear ended. An indicator light (middle brake light) will flash once as a warning; a second flash will send a cutoff signal to the spark plug (governor) and stall the tailgater.



This could be added to all cars as a safety feature.



Reward: Less accidents and aggravation; insurance premium lowered 100 dollars when installed; accident avoidance.
